AV68 LDK is a 2018 Renault Captur in Grey with a 898c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 6 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 83.3%.
Across all 2018 Renault Captur models, the average MOT pass rate is 85.8% with a typical mileage of 31,852 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The Renault Captur typically stays on UK roads for around 13 years. At 8 years old, this Renault Captur is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
